The significant force from the press will cause the temperature of the wood to enhance drastically, and also the lignin plasticizes a bit, forming a natural "glue" that holds the pellet jointly mainly because it cools.[nine]
Pellet boilers are standalone central heating and very hot h2o systems created to replace common fossil fuel systems in residential, business and institutional applications. Automatic or auto-pellet boilers incorporate silos for bulk storage of pellets, a fuel delivery program that moves the fuel from your silo on the hopper, a logic controller to regulate temperature across multiple heating zones and an automated ash elimination program for long-phrase automatic functions.[forty one]
A pellet grill is thermostatically controlled and utilizes a lover to blast heat all-around its cooking chamber, just like a convection oven. Because of this indirect heat source, pellet grills can smoke foods, far too, at reduced and slower temps and times.
Traeger invented the primary wood pellet grill in 1987 if they were being a heating company. “They're situated in Oregon and have been down the road from a sawmill,” Steven says. “[They] asked them if they could have their sawdust as opposed to basically get rid of it.”
